Terrific Combo

Craftsman Brad/Finish/Stapler Compressor Combo Kit with 6 Gal. Compressor — 

For the money, you simply cannot beat this combo kit. It comes with everything you need to get started...even the staples, brads, and finish nails. The compressor is significantly more powerful than I thought. You can drive finish nails (the tool that requires the largest amount of air) all day long - even when the compressor is filling. You will run through an entire magazine of nails before it fails to provide enough air to countersink them (even in bounce mode). I was also skeptical of the 1/4" in. hose. Most air tools use 3/8th inch hoses. But, considering all tanks connect with 1/4" adapters, regardless of size, you would still have the bottleneck on at least one end. Thus, the 1/4" is perfectly fine. My only gripe is the depth adjustment dial on each of the tools. It seems to move much too easily, possibly changing the depth as you are using the tool. NOTE: Remember to follow the break-in instructions for the compressor. Failure to do this will result in damage. Also remember to drain moisture from the compressor after each use to prevent rust. I have yet to attach a framing nailer to this compressor. I would estimate it's capable of handling the tool just fine. Once tested, I will update this review.
